He asks: “וּרְאֵה בָנִים לְבָנֶיךָ” “And see children to your children”—this is beautiful. But what is the meaning of “שָׁלוֹם עַל יִשְׂרָאֵל” “Peace upon Israel”? What does it mean here when it says “עַל יִשְׂרָאֵל” “upon Israel”? He answers: It is because that person brings about great Peace Above. Since he has merited so much, he causes Peace to multiply above and below. “Peace upon Israel” refers to Israel below, in general. And Peace is the praise of the upper and lower worlds, the praise of all the worlds. And words of Torah increase peace in the world, as it is written: “ה’ עֹז (77, תורה) לְעַמּוֹ יִתֵּן ה’ יְבָרֵךְ אֶת עַמּוֹ בַשָּׁלוֹם” “Hashem gives strength (Torah) to His people; Hashem blesses His people with peace.” (Psalms 29:11)
Notes:
We conclude the morning prayers (Shacharit) with the above verse (Psalms 29:11) to tell us that the Torah was given to strengthen us and to have a connection that would draw blessings from the higher levels.

Rabbi Yosi opened and said: “עַד שֶׁיָּפוּחַ הַיּוֹם וְנָסוּ הַצְּלָלִים” “Until the day breathes and the shadows flee away…” (Song of Songs 2:17) How much people should take care and be cautious regarding their sins, and not to make sin before their Master. For each and every day, a heavenly proclamation (בת קול) goes out and calls: “Children of the world, awaken your hearts before the Holy King. Awaken and be cautious of your sins.
Awaken the holy soul that He placed within you that comes from the supernal holy place.”
Notes:
We are reminded that our soul was given from the holy place—A piece of the Divine, placed within us. This soul carries potential, light, and mission (Tikun)—But it must be awakened and guarded through awareness and action as guided by the Torah.
This passage is a wake-up call from above, urging each of us to reconnect with the Divine spark within and to live consciously before the shadows (an aspect of the soul leaving the body) vanishes and the whole day of truth arrives (the day of judgment above).
